钟二网络头像

钟二网络

探索SQL查询技巧、Linux系统运维以及Web开发前沿技术,提供一站式的学习体验

  • 文章92531
  • 阅读824016
首页 SQL 正文内容

如何备份和还原sql数据库文件

钟逸 SQL 2025-06-12 02:22:36 8

**备份数据库**

备份数据库是保护数据的关键步骤,以防万一发生数据丢失或损坏的情况。要备份 SQL 数据库,请执行以下步骤:

USE [数据库名称];

GO

BACKUP DATABASE [数据库名称] TO DISK = N'[备份文件路径和名称]' WITH NOFORMAT, NOINIT, NAME = N'[备份名称]', SKIP, NOREWIND, NOUNLOAD, STATS = 10

GO

**还原数据库**

如果数据库损坏或丢失,则需要从备份中还原它。要还原 SQL 数据库,请执行以下步骤:

RESTORE DATABASE [数据库名称] FROM DISK = N'[备份文件路径和名称]' WITH FILE = 1, NOUNLOAD, STATS = 10

GO

**其他注意事项**

* **定期备份:**定期备份数据库以确保数据安全。

* **多个备份:**创建多个备份以增加数据恢复的可能性。

* **存储备份:**将备份存储在安全且可访问的位置。

* **测试备份:**定期测试备份以确保它们可恢复。

* **自动化备份:**使用脚本或工具自动化备份过程。

* **使用事务日志:**启用事务日志以跟踪数据库中的更改,以便在还原时进行恢复。

* **使用差分和日志备份:**使用差分和日志备份进行增量备份,以节省存储空间。

* **压缩备份:**压缩备份以减少存储空间。

* **加密备份:**加密备份以保护敏感数据。

文章目录
    搜索